+#if MICROPY_PY_URANDOM_EXTRA_FUNCS
+
+// returns an unsigned integer below the given argument
+// n must not be zero
+STATIC uint32_t yasmarang_randbelow(uint32_t n) {
+ uint32_t mask = 1;
+ while ((n & mask) < n) {
+ mask = (mask << 1) | 1;
+ }
+ uint32_t r;
+ do {
+ r = yasmarang() & mask;
+ } while (r >= n);
+ return r;
+}
+
+#endif

+#if MICROPY_PY_URANDOM_EXTRA_FUNCS
+
+STATIC mp_obj_t mod_urandom_randrange(size_t n_args, const mp_obj_t *args) {
+ mp_int_t start = mp_obj_get_int(args[0]);
+ if (n_args == 1) {
+ // range(stop)
+ if (start > 0) {
+ return mp_obj_new_int(yasmarang_randbelow(start));
+ } else {
+ nlr_raise(mp_obj_new_exception(&mp_type_ValueError));
+ }
+ } else {
+ mp_int_t stop = mp_obj_get_int(args[1]);
+ if (n_args == 2) {
+ // range(start, stop)
+ if (start < stop) {
+ return mp_obj_new_int(start + yasmarang_randbelow(stop - start));
+ } else {
+ nlr_raise(mp_obj_new_exception(&mp_type_ValueError));
+ }
+ } else {
+ // range(start, stop, step)
+ mp_int_t step = mp_obj_get_int(args[2]);
+ mp_int_t n;
+ if (step > 0) {
+ n = (stop - start + step - 1) / step;
+ } else if (step < 0) {
+ n = (stop - start + step + 1) / step;
+ } else {
+ nlr_raise(mp_obj_new_exception(&mp_type_ValueError));
+ }
+ if (n > 0) {
+ return mp_obj_new_int(start + step * yasmarang_randbelow(n));
+ } else {
+ nlr_raise(mp_obj_new_exception(&mp_type_ValueError));
+ }
+ }
+ }
+}
+STATIC MP_DEFINE_CONST_FUN_OBJ_VAR_BETWEEN(mod_urandom_randrange_obj, 1, 3, mod_urandom_randrange);
+
+STATIC mp_obj_t mod_urandom_randint(mp_obj_t a_in, mp_obj_t b_in) {
+ mp_int_t a = mp_obj_get_int(a_in);
+ mp_int_t b = mp_obj_get_int(b_in);
+ if (a <= b) {
+ return mp_obj_new_int(a + yasmarang_randbelow(b - a + 1));
+ } else {
+ nlr_raise(mp_obj_new_exception(&mp_type_ValueError));
+ }
+}
+STATIC MP_DEFINE_CONST_FUN_OBJ_2(mod_urandom_randint_obj, mod_urandom_randint);
+
+STATIC mp_obj_t mod_urandom_choice(mp_obj_t seq) {
+ mp_int_t len = mp_obj_get_int(mp_obj_len(seq));
+ if (len > 0) {
+ return mp_obj_subscr(seq, mp_obj_new_int(yasmarang_randbelow(len)), MP_OBJ_SENTINEL);
+ } else {
+ nlr_raise(mp_obj_new_exception(&mp_type_IndexError));
+ }
+}
+STATIC MP_DEFINE_CONST_FUN_OBJ_1(mod_urandom_choice_obj, mod_urandom_choice);
+
+#if MICROPY_PY_BUILTINS_FLOAT
+
+// returns a number in the range [0..1) using Yasmarang to fill in the fraction bits
+STATIC mp_float_t yasmarang_float(void) {
+ #if MICROPY_FLOAT_IMPL == MICROPY_FLOAT_IMPL_DOUBLE
+ typedef uint64_t mp_float_int_t;
+ #elif MICROPY_FLOAT_IMPL == MICROPY_FLOAT_IMPL_FLOAT
+ typedef uint32_t mp_float_int_t;
+ #endif
+ union {
+ mp_float_t f;
+ #if MP_ENDIANNESS_LITTLE
+ struct { mp_float_int_t frc:MP_FLOAT_FRAC_BITS, exp:MP_FLOAT_EXP_BITS, sgn:1; } p;
+ #else
+ struct { mp_float_int_t sgn:1, exp:MP_FLOAT_EXP_BITS, frc:MP_FLOAT_FRAC_BITS; } p;
+ #endif
+ } u;
+ u.p.sgn = 0;
+ u.p.exp = (1 << (MP_FLOAT_EXP_BITS - 1)) - 1;
+ if (MP_FLOAT_FRAC_BITS <= 32) {
+ u.p.frc = yasmarang();
+ } else {
+ u.p.frc = ((uint64_t)yasmarang() << 32) | (uint64_t)yasmarang();
+ }
+ return u.f - 1;
+}
+
+STATIC mp_obj_t mod_urandom_random(void) {
+ return mp_obj_new_float(yasmarang_float());
+}
+STATIC MP_DEFINE_CONST_FUN_OBJ_0(mod_urandom_random_obj, mod_urandom_random);
+
+STATIC mp_obj_t mod_urandom_uniform(mp_obj_t a_in, mp_obj_t b_in) {
+ mp_float_t a = mp_obj_get_float(a_in);
+ mp_float_t b = mp_obj_get_float(b_in);
+ return mp_obj_new_float(a + (b - a) * yasmarang_float());
+}
+STATIC MP_DEFINE_CONST_FUN_OBJ_2(mod_urandom_uniform_obj, mod_urandom_uniform);
+
+#endif
+
+#endif // MICROPY_PY_URANDOM_EXTRA_FUNCS
